Enclosed deck installation services involve constructing a protected outdoor space that is fully surrounded by walls or screens, providing a comfortable area for relaxation and entertainment regardless of weather conditions. These structures are typically built with sturdy framing, weather-resistant materials, and screened or glass panels to keep out insects, debris, and wind. Homeowners interested in increasing their outdoor living options often choose enclosed decks to create a versatile space that can be enjoyed year-round, whether for family gatherings, outdoor dining, or simply relaxing in a private setting.
This type of installation helps address common outdoor space challenges such as exposure to pests, fluctuating temperatures, and unpredictable weather. An enclosed deck offers a barrier against insects like mosquitoes and flies, making outdoor activities more enjoyable without the need for screens or repellents. It also provides a shaded or sheltered environment that can help reduce heat or wind, creating a comfortable retreat even during less favorable weather. For homeowners with existing decks that are exposed or open, an enclosure can transform the space into a more functional and protected area.

The overview below groups typical Enclosed Deck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Plano, TX.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or enclosed deck repairs or additions usually range from $250-$600. Many routine maintenance or upgrade projects fall within this band, depending on the scope of work involved.
Basic Enclosure Installations - Installing new enclosure panels or screens generally costs between $1,000 and $3,000. Most projects of this type tend to land in the mid-range, with fewer reaching the higher end for more extensive enclosures.
Full Enclosed Deck Replacement - Complete enclosure replacements or significant upgrades can range from $4,000 to $8,000. Larger, more complex projects in this category are less common but can exceed $10,000 for premium materials or custom designs.
Custom or Premium Enclosures - High-end, custom-designed enclosed decks with premium materials typically cost $8,000 and above. These projects are less frequent and often involve unique features or detailed craftsmanship that can push costs higher.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of installing an enclosed deck? Enclosed decks can provide additional privacy, protection from the elements, and a versatile space for relaxation or entertaining outdoors.
Can local contractors customize an enclosed deck to match existing home styles? Yes, many service providers can tailor the design and materials of an enclosed deck to complement the architecture and aesthetic of the home.
What materials are commonly used for enclosed deck installations? Common materials include durable wood, composite decking, and screened or glass panels, chosen based on style preferences and functional needs.
Are there different types of enclosed decks available? Yes, options include screened-in porches, glass-enclosed patios, and fully enclosed structures with walls and roofing, allowing for various levels of enclosure and openness.
How do local service providers handle permits for enclosed deck projects? Many contractors are familiar with local building codes and can assist with the necessary permits and approvals for the installation.
